Overview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ablet

CardioGuard RX 25mg/2.5mg tablets effectively manage hypertension, reducing the risk of stroke and heart attack. Early use improves survival rates following a heart attack. For consistent blood levels, take CardioGuard RX 25mg/2.5mg with food daily at the same time, as directed by your physician. Continue treatment as prescribed; high blood pressure is often asymptomatic, so discontinuation, even if feeling well, can worsen your condition. Lifestyle modifications, including exercise, weight management, and a healthy diet, further support blood pressure control. Follow your doctor's instructions carefully. Potential side effects include nausea, dry cough, headache, fatigue, hypotension, and hyperkalemia. Avoid potassium-rich foods and supplements. Dizziness may occur; avoid driving and rise slowly from seated positions. Regular monitoring of blood pressure, blood glucose, renal function, urea, and electrolytes may be necessary. Inform your doctor of any liver or kidney issues before commencing treatment. Pregnant or breastfeeding individuals should seek medical advice before use. Disclose all medications, especially those for hypertension or heart conditions.

How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ablet works:

Each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g tablet combines metoprolol and ramipril, two medications that effectively reduce blood pressure. Metoprolol, a beta-blocker, decreases heart rate and improves the heart's pumping efficiency. Ramipril, an ACE inhibitor, lessens cardiac strain and promotes smoother blood flow by relaxing blood vessels.

SAFETY ADVICE

AlcoholAlcoholUNSAFE

Combining alcohol and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ablets poses a significant safety risk.

PregnancyPregnancyCONSULT YOUR DOCTOR

Using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g tablets during pregnancy poses a confirmed risk to the fetus. Therefore, it's contraindicated. Nevertheless, in exceptional life-threatening circumstances, a physician might prescribe it if the potential advantages outweigh the known hazards. Always seek medical advice.

Breast feedingBreast feedingSAFE IF PRESCRIBED

The medication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ablet is likely safe for breastfeeding mothers. Available human data indicates minimal risk to the infant.

DrivingDrivingUNSAFE

Taking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g tablets might cause drowsiness, blurred vision, or dizziness. Refrain from driving if you experience these effects.

KidneyKidneyCAUTION

Patients with impaired kidney function should exercise caution when using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g tablets. Dosage modification may be necessary; physician consultation is advised. Routine blood pressure checks are recommended to guide dosage adjustments.

LiverLiverCAUTION

Patients with hepatic impairment should exercise caution when using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ablets, as dose modification may be necessary. Physician consultation is advised. Report any signs or symptoms suggestive of jaundice to your doctor during treatment.

What if you forget to take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ablet :

Should you forget to take a Bploc R 25mg/2.5mg Tablet, ingest it at your earliest convenience. Nevertheless, if your next scheduled dose is imminent, omit the missed tablet and resume your usual dosing regimen. Avoid taking a double dose.
